about summary refs log tree commit diff
path: root/spec/requests/webfinger_request_spec.rb
diff options
context:
space:
mode:
authorThibG <thib@sitedethib.com>2020-12-18 23:26:26 +0100
committerGitHub <noreply@github.com>2020-12-18 23:26:26 +0100
commita60d9335d8e7c4aa070f081719ee2a438b0e0202 (patch)
tree1ec5e4628240a3eb7bf3d16e310adb48775de05d /spec/requests/webfinger_request_spec.rb
parent052249588b77fe3d8e29658076eb385f64511d6b (diff)
Fix resolving accounts sometimes creating duplicate records for a given AP id (#15364)
* Fix ResolveAccountService accepting mismatching acct: URI

* Set attributes that should be updated regardless of suspension

* Fix key fetching

* Automatically merge remote accounts with duplicate `uri`

* Add tests

* Add "tootctl accounts fix-duplicates"

Finds duplicate accounts sharing a same ActivityPub `id`, re-fetch them and
merge them under the canonical `acct:` URI.

Co-authored-by: Claire <claire.github-309c@sitedethib.com>
Diffstat (limited to 'spec/requests/webfinger_request_spec.rb')
0 files changed, 0 insertions, 0 deletions